Book Description

October 19, 2010 New Living Translation
Now available in large print editions, The One Year Chronological Bible is ideal for anyone who wants to take a fresh look at the Bible by reading it in the order the events actually happened. You can read the entire Bible in as little as 15 minutes a day with this One Year Bible, the best-selling daily reading Bible brand.
The New Living Translation is an authoritative Bible translation, rendered faithfully into today’s English from the ancient texts by 90 leading Bible scholars. The NLT’s scholarship and clarity breathe life into even the most difficult-to-understand Bible passages—but even more powerful are stories of how people’s lives are changing as the words speak directly to their hearts. That’s why we call it “The Truth Made Clear.”

From the Back Cover

A fascinating way to read through the Bible in one year . . . in only fifteen minutes per day!
Now you can gain a better understanding of the order of biblical events and the historical context in which they unfolded. The One Year Chronological Bible arranges the Bible text in the order the events actually happened.
In The One Year Chronological Bible, prophetic books are interwoven with the historical accounts they accompanied. Psalms follow the events about which they were written. Proverbs are placed in the time frame in which they were compiled. The life of Christ is woven into one moving story. And Paul’s letters to the young churches in the first century are integrated into the book of Acts. You do not have to be a Bible historian to appreciate the fascinating new perspective waiting for you in The One Year Chronological Bible. It’s like reading some of your favorite passages again for the very first time. The One Year Chronological Bible also has:
  • 365 daily readings to help you read the entire Bible chronologically in one year
  • Transition statements to help you understand why some Scripture portions appear where they do
  • Historical dates indicating when the events actually occurred
  • A general timeline of major events to give you a clear overview of Israel’s history
  • A Scripture index in canonical order to help you find your favorite passages quickly and easily

I really like this Bible for a one year study. Because it is chronological, it has some books and chapters in a different order so you read the events as they occurred in history. This is very interesting when you study the beginning of the New Testament where individual verses or chapters of Matthew, Mark, Luke and John, which describe the same events, occur on the same pages as you read, so you do not need to flip back and forth through each book to compare. This Bible is not meant to be a "study" Bible, so there are essentially no "helps". I found the Quest Study Bible or the Life Application Study Bible great references (perhaps in a different translation, like NIV). The NLT version is very good and I'm enjoying it, but having another translation for reference can be interesting. This Bible hasn't been published in the NIV yet. The large print is nice, and the font is very readable. I wish there was a bit more space in the margins to make notes. If you are looking for this method of Bible study, I think you will be very happy with the chronological format, as opposed to a one year Bible.
